The Benefits of Premarital Counseling
Premarital counseling is so much more than a checklist for couples. It’s a chance to prepare emotionally and mentally for married life. Some of the key benefits include:
- Improved Communication: Learning to communicate effectively is a critical building block of any strong relationship. Premarital counseling equips couples with tools to express feelings, discuss difficult topics, and truly listen to one another.
- Conflict Resolution Skills: Every couple experiences disagreements. The key lies in how these conflicts are managed. Counselors teach practical strategies to approach disagreements in a healthy, constructive manner.
- Planning for the Future: Topics like finances, parenting styles, and long-term career goals are integral to a shared life. Premarital counseling sessions create a space for couples to align their priorities early on.
- Identification of Potential Issues: By addressing pre-marriage counseling topics proactively, couples can identify and tackle mental health concerns, unmet expectations, or differing lifestyle preferences before they escalate.
- Strengthened Emotional Connection: Through guided support and reflection, couples often leave feeling closer and more connected.
Simply put, the benefits of premarital counseling can create a sturdy foundation for a marriage built on trust, understanding, and shared goals.
Common Topics Covered in Premarital Counseling
Premarital counseling programs are tailored to each couple, but there are common themes that most sessions explore. These might include:
- Communication Styles and Emotional Needs: Understanding each other on a deeper level improves empathy and nurtures emotional intimacy.
- Family Dynamics and Expectations: How you and your partner were raised can strongly influence your approach to marriage. Pre-counseling marriage topics often explore family traditions, values, and dynamics.
- Finances: Money is one of the most common sources of conflict in relationships. Counseling helps couples develop a shared financial plan.
- Parenting: Whether or not children are a part of your vision for the future, discussing parenting values and methods ahead of time can prevent misunderstandings down the line.
- Conflict Management: Learning how to approach disagreements respectfully strengthens the foundation of a healthy relationship.
These sessions are led by marriage and family therapists or mental health professionals trained in couples counseling. Their priority is fostering a supportive environment where both individuals feel heard and valued.
How Premarital Counseling Prepares Couples for Challenges
One of the strongest arguments for attending premarital counseling is that it offers protection against the unforeseen challenges of married life. For example:
- When conflicts arise, you’ll already have tools to handle them effectively.
- If life brings unexpected changes, like a job loss or major move, you’ll know how to adapt as a team.
- Recognizing and addressing red flags early reduces stress and misunderstanding later on.
Most importantly, premarital counseling equips couples to approach challenges without feeling disconnected or overwhelmed.
How to Find the Right Premarital Counselor Near You
Finding someone who feels like the right fit is crucial. Many couples turn to local resources like family therapists or practicing clinicians at organizations like CBI. When searching for a “premarital counseling near me” option, here are some tips:
- Seek Experience in Couples Counseling: Look for licensed marriage and family therapists who specialize in relationships and mental health concerns.
- Explore Premarital Education Programs: Programs specifically designed for pre-marriage counseling often focus on practical guidance that resonates with new couples.
- Ask Questions: When reaching out to a premarital counselor, don’t hesitate to ask about their approach, experience, and typical session topics.
- Consider Online Options: Many mental health professionals now offer virtual appointments, making couples counseling more accessible.
Taking the first step may feel daunting, but remember, there’s no shame in seeking guidance. Pre-marriage counseling is a proactive step toward safeguarding your relationship.
